This strategy is for those that do not want to stand in a line in a Stay and Scream. We entered the Lombard's stay and scream at 4:00 pm and walked around to the patio furniture on the other side of Lombard's and sat there until 5:15. By far the most comfortable I have ever been in a stay and scream. We then went across to the other side and entered the food and drink area. They will move both lines for Goblins and Monsters around 5:45, after that they opened the gates for us to line up at slaughter (2 people on the first night 5 people on the second night). The house opens at exactly 6. After a quick run through we went to Goblins and Monsters which are complete walk-on until 6:40 pm or so (they even pulsed us through because it is so empty). We did Slaughter, Goblins 3 times, and monsters in 30 mins on a Friday night and there still was not a line when we left. Hope this is helpful to someone that is tired of the NY area.
